Output 959feec065fd8a0547711004dd39f31220268ccd39d60aa4f6e1da0014ee45cd:1

value
66235780
script pubkey
OP_0 OP_PUSHBYTES_20 d8c604c846e5e8f7ec03ba02b10658d682f6418b
address
bc1qmrrqfjzxuh500mqrhgptzpjc66p0vsvt92xrxa
transaction
959feec065fd8a0547711004dd39f31220268ccd39d60aa4f6e1da0014ee45cd
spent
true